    Only one SCM is ever fully visible at a time. When the head turns to the right, the left SCM goes into full relief (the "tense rope"), while the right SCM squashes and folds slightly. If you sculpt both SCMs equally prominent in a turning head, you break the gesture.

    Superior plane (facing up), lateral plane (facing side), infraorbital plane (facing forward). Defines the core shadow and highlights of the mid-face.

    You cannot build a face without a skull. The PDF dedicates significant attention to the "hard stops" of the face—the mastoid process , zygomatic arch , mental protuberance , and mandibular angle . These are the anchoring points where skin and fat hang. By understanding the bone, you understand why a jawline sharpens or why a temple appears hollow.
